Output e86fa4e2b16e5f21c68c88aa5d8ccdcd25dfd7e8afcd4ee82ce105c7370c7f0a:1

value
2884086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 72cbdee902589d70effb76475e954f40a222d1c7 OP_EQUALVERIFY OP_CHECKSIG
address
1BTzG4G87XMdoFBPkyVqRCx4rmRdrR1MBv
transaction
e86fa4e2b16e5f21c68c88aa5d8ccdcd25dfd7e8afcd4ee82ce105c7370c7f0a
confirmations
726
spent
true